Original Description
Henri de Toulouse-Lautrec's At the Café: The Customer and the Anemic Cashier (1889) immerses viewers in the bohemian nightlife of fin-de-siècle Paris. The painting captures a fleeting moment in a dimly lit café, where a weary, pale cashier engages with a shadowy male customer. Lautrec's signature post-impressionist style is evident in the bold outlines, flattened perspective, and expressive distortion of figures – techniques influenced by Japanese woodblock prints. The cashier's exaggerated pallor and slumped posture contrast starkly with the customer's dominating presence, creating psychological tension. As a chronicler of Montmartre's demi-monde, Lautrec elevated everyday café scenes into profound social commentaries, making this work a pivotal example of how modern art began depicting urban alienation. The painting's candid realism bridges impressionism's spontaneity and expressionism's emotional intensity.
